YOLOv8-CBAM: a study of sheep head identification in Ujumqin sheep
IntroductionThe facial coloration of sheep is not only a critical characteristic for breed and individual identification but also serves as a significant indicator for assessing genetic diversity and guiding selective breeding efforts.MethodsIn this study, 201 Ujumqin sheep were used as research obj...
